Tel Aviv, Israel, Kuwait, and New Zealand are all diverse cities that are home to a variety of communities from around the world. In particular, the Urdu community in Kuwait has been a prominent and significant group, contributing to the cultural tapestry of the country.

Kuwait, a small but vibrant country in the Middle East, has a growing population of expatriates from South Asia, including a sizable Urdu-speaking community. Many individuals from Pakistan and India have made Kuwait their home, bringing with them their rich traditions, language, and cuisine. The Urdu community in Kuwait plays an essential role in preserving their cultural heritage while also integrating into Kuwaiti society. They participate in various social and cultural events, celebrate their festivals, and maintain connections with their roots through language and traditions. Similarly, the Urdu community in Tel Aviv, Israel, reflects the global nature of modern cities. Tel Aviv, known for its bustling energy and diverse population, is home to a mosaic of cultures and backgrounds. The Urdu-speaking residents of Tel Aviv contribute to the city's multicultural fabric, adding their unique perspectives and experiences to the vibrant tapestry of Israeli society. In contrast, New Zealand, a picturesque island nation in the South Pacific, may not immediately come to mind when thinking about Urdu communities. However, New Zealand is home to a small but growing population of Urdu speakers, primarily immigrants and their descendants who have settled in the country in recent years. The Urdu community in New Zealand reflects the country's commitment to multiculturalism and diversity, showcasing the country's openness to embracing different cultures and backgrounds. As part of New Zealand's multicultural society, Urdu speakers have the opportunity to share their traditions, language, and customs while also enriching the broader New Zealand culture. In conclusion, the Urdu communities in Kuwait, Tel Aviv, and New Zealand are vibrant examples of cultural diversity and rich heritage. These communities play an essential role in enhancing the social fabric of their respective cities and countries, contributing to a more interconnected and inclusive global society. Through their traditions, language, and customs, Urdu speakers around the world enrich the cultural landscape and create a sense of unity amidst diversity.
